‏ Esther 10:1

The Glory of Mordecai.

This final section highlights the greatness of King Ahasuerus and Mordecai. The king’s power and wealth brought him glory, but it is Mordecai’s virtue and goodness that are remembered most. Mordecai’s rise shows how God honors those who serve Him faithfully. He used his position not for personal gain but for the good of his people, becoming a model of humility, wisdom, and kindness.

v. 1-2: King Ahasuerus was very powerful, ruling over a vast empire. He collected great wealth, including an additional tax on his subjects for a special purpose (Esther 10:1 a). His many acts of power were recorded in the Persian chronicles (Esther 10:2 b), but those records are long gone. In contrast, the story of God’s kingdom and His people remains in the Bible, which will last forever (Psalm 9:6; Daniel 2:44 c).
